Companies rely on extruded plastic tubes for a host of business needs. Brewers use these tubes to protect their product as they move it from fermentation casks to bottles. Medical professionals use these tubes in applications ranging from intravenous supplements to blood collection. Industries ranging from electronics manufacturers to construction workers all use extruded tubes to ensure safe operation and longevity of their products. These tubes can provide your small business with a new income stream with little up. front costs.
The two main components of this tubing are the extruder and raw materials. A quality extruder allows your business to make tubes of any size, including custom widths requested by clients in a wide variety of industries. The raw materials for the tubes may come in many different forms, ranging from food. grade plastics to vinyl and polyvinyl chloride solutions. Some raw materials may require a heater or furnace to become supple enough to work with, while others begin as fluids and congeal as they leave the extruder.

Extruded Gaskets
Buy an appropriate extruded gasket to avoid fluid leakageBy Howard Robertson Extruded gaskets are available in a variety of shapes and designs. Common applications of the extruded gaskets are in industries such as refrigeration, pharmaceutical, biotechnology, marine, mass transit, automotive, aerospace, consumer appliances and construction.
Some of the common materials used in extruded gaskets are thermoplastic elastomers (TPE), silicone, buna, butyl, cellulose, closed cell foam, cloth inserted (CI), neoprene, silicone and viton. There are many types of extruded gaskets such as spiral wound, sheet or die-cut, gasket strip, sanitary gasket and window gasket.
Some important parameters you must consider before purchasing an extruded gasket are:
- Fluid passing through the system
- Required dimensions of the extruded gasket such as thickness and external diameter
- Pressure and temperature of the fluid
- Maximum permeability to the fluid
- Flange and bolt material

Get a customized extruded gasket
If the standard extruded gaskets are not suitable for your application, opt for a customized extruded gasket. There are custom extruded gasket suppliers that design and manufacture extruded gaskets suitable for such non-standard requirements. Recently, co-extruded gaskets, in which half of the part conducts electricity and the other half does not, are getting popular for such customized applications.

- Keep an inventory of extruded gaskets for the quick replacement of your ruptured gaskets.
- Install leak detectors to identify leakage due to cracked or broken extruded gaskets.
- While installing an extruded gasket, make sure you do not over-compress the gasket.
